YouthBuild of South Central Illinois

Youthbuild Logo

Program Overview

A program designed to serve individuals between the ages of 16 and 24 who are unemployed and undereducated. Participants will have the opportunity to work toward their GED while learning construction skills. There is also opportunity to obtain a hospitality certification. Strong emphasis is placed on leadership development and community service.

What You Will Gain from YouthBuild

  • Education – Prepare for GED, vocational school, and/or college
  • Job Training – Work habits, time management, career pathways, interviews
  • Leadership Development – Advocacy and community engagement
  • Counseling – Childcare, transportation, substance abuse support

Education & Training Opportunities

  • HSE / GED Certificate
  • NCCER Certificate
  • NRF Customer Service & Sales Specialist (CSS)
  • OSHA 10 Hour Certificate
  • Fork Lift Operator Certificate
  • First Aid & CPR (including AED)
  • General Employment Skills
  • Resume Writing
  • Interview Practice
  • Placement Assistance (College, Military, Employment)
  • Professional Counseling for Substance Abuse Recovery
  • Continued Support from Professional Staff

Program Time Commitment

Participants are expected to spend 12 hours per week in an academic setting with emphasis on reading, writing, math, construction, and GED preparation.

The remaining 12 hours per week will be spent at work sites where housing rehabilitation and construction activities take place.
